Job description
Teacher of Science

Start date: March 2026


Contract details: Fixed term to cover maternity leave, Full Time


MPS/UPS (£32,916 - £51,048)


TLR available to the right candidate


We are a Multi Academy Trust comprising of six secondary schools and one primary school with over 750 employees and over 5,500 students, based in Dudley, West Midlands.


The Crestwood School is a thriving, inclusive school with a strong commitment to supporting all students in achieving their full potential.


We are seeking an enthusiastic and dedicated Teacher of Science with the ability to teach to a professional standard who understands effective student learning through challenging, high quality and exciting teaching methods. This is an exciting opportunity to inspire and engage students in a school that values academic excellence and holistic development.


The successful candidate will possess the expertise to inspire and engage students and will be determined to get the best from our diverse cohort of students, ensuring they make their very best progress. This will be achieved through planning and delivering engaging lessons, which will inspire our learners to succeed.


Applications are welcomed from talented and aspirant individuals who genuinely enjoy teaching and who have a commitment to continuing to improve students’ achievement and attainment. We are ambitious for our students and take great pride in being a positive and supportive learning community.


Applications are welcomed from newly qualified as well as more experienced professionals who possess the necessary drive and commitment to work with our students to contribute to the continued improvement of the school.

Safeguarding & Checks


  • Enhanced DBS Check including the Children’s Barred List.

  • Verification through the DfE’s Check a Teacher’s Record (for applicable roles).

  • All required pre‑employment checks will be undertaken, and offers of employment are subject to satisfactory outcomes.
